- [ ] Before the Fernwald key ceremony kicks off, make sure the Gobsmelt GPU profiler build is archived — we'll want the memory traces from the v4.2 release candidate handy in case anyone asks why allocator overhead jumped. Grab the sealed artifact from the ceremony vault; it unlocks with the recovery passphrase below.

vault phrase of yagap-bajog = frair-wenath-kelax-olidor-raleth-pelwyn-eliath-keliel-ulair-briwyn-wenvan-ulavan-casok

Night-shift staff: Floor 4 of the Tellhaven Building opens this week. After 21:00, access is via the rear stairwell only; the lifts are locked out overnight during the settling period. Complete a walk-through of the new floor once per shift and log it. The stairwell keypad accepts the code below.

badge for yahop-fawep: bdg-XBKXI-68071

It sits between Standard and Enterprise, adding priority support, the Glintworks analytics module, and a higher usage cap. Pricing lands about 30% above Standard. Branch managers should start flagging likely upgrade candidates now — ideally customers who hit usage limits twice in the last six months. Training sessions run over the next fortnight; sign your teams up early. Don't discuss externally yet. Full positioning is covered in the confidential note below.

board note of fadug-hagug: Rusirek Group plans to raise the Holvan list price by 2 percent in June.